Let's Take a Look at Acquiring Trouble:

Miles Davies is a natural born leader. After returning home from Special Forces duty, he assumes the role of the strong pillar of his family as well as his company.  Not much rattles him, until the one woman who left him fascinated and infuriated comes back to town. 
 
Keeneston’s notorious bad girl is back! Morgan left town the night of her high school graduation with no plans to ever come back. She’s since made quite a name for herself as a strong businesswoman and is always looking for her next challenge. She never assumed it would lead her to the business of the one man she always wanted for herself.
With their careers and lives on the line, will Miles and Morgan choose love or ambition?

About the Author:

Kathleen Brooks is the best selling author of the Bluegrass Series. She has garnered attention as a new voice in romance with a warm Southern feel. Her books feature quirky small town characters you'll feel like you've known forever, romance, humor, and mystery all mixed into one perfect glass of sweet tea.
